Frankly, if we as professionals are seriously interested in the future of our institutions, we ought to be thinking about "strategic thinking," a continuous process of strategizing, rather than about traditional strategic plans. Most strategic plans are developed and then ignored and are typically long out of date by the time we turn to the next strategic plan. Next practice suggests that we create ongoing processes for addressing our strategic issues serially, making strategy ;a constant in our visioning and practice, rather than a project every three, four or five years.
